This hotel enjoys a peaceful location in the small town of Treceño, some 50 km to the southwest of Santander. Unspoiled nature preserved within nature reserves, beaches beside the Atlantic Ocean and historical villages with architecture that is well worth seeing, are all to be found within 20 km of the hotel. The nearest large town lies 5 km away and offers a range of shopping and entertainment venues. Cantabria's beaches lie 8 km away and transfer to Santander airport takes roughly 45 minutes.

Mountain palace built in 1713. It stands on a mediaeval tower, which makes it an unique construction. The building, that belonged to Fray Antonio de Guevara, a well known philosopher, and where the King Carlos V spent some days, has been carefully refurbished with noble materials like stone and wood respecting its original structure. It has a lounge with fire place, parking and garden.
